Default "permission error"/"not logged in" pages are very unhelpful, and even scary (especially for permission error). When you reach this page just because you are unregistered, the message does not even direct you to sign in or create an account, it just tells you you are not allowed to access the page because "The action you have requested is limited to users in the group: Users." (Which is awful wiki jargon.)

Ideally, such error messages should include the login menu (from Special:UserLogin) directly in the message, so you can log in or create a new account without leaving the page. This, of course, only applies to permission errors where the only permission needed is being a registered user.
